From the sign-in screen. When you can’t open Settings to get into safe mode, restart your device from the Windows sign-in screen. On the Windows sign-in screen, press and hold the Shift key while you select Power > Restart. After your PC restarts to the Choose an option screen, select Troubleshoot > Advanced options > Startup Settings > Restart.

When you see Windows Setup, press the Shift + F10 keys to open a Command Prompt. Type the following command and press Enter to turn off Safe Mode: bcdedit /deletevalue {default} safeboot. When it's done, close the Command Prompt and stop Windows Setup. Reboot without installation disc, and your computer should boot in normal mode by default.
